Abstract
The paper discusses combined anticoagulant and antithrombotic therapy (its volume and duration) in a patient with atrial fibrillation after prior myocardial infarction and balloon angioplasty with coronary artery stenting. Therapy to be prescribed should be individually determined for each specific patient.
